**Ticket: Fuel report double-counting depot refills**

Welcome aboard! Quick one for you: the Roadwren fleet fuel-usage report counts depot top-ups twice when a vehicle refuels within the same hour window. Totals run ~8% high for the Kellam depot. Repro steps are in the linked run; the build token is below.

build token for kajog-baguf: htk14_e43bf70f92bbf6

Handover — token refresh bug (Vellacourt Auth)

Taking over from Imre. Root cause: refresh endpoint races with the sweeper, so tokens expire mid-renewal under load. Patch is merged, behind a flag, canary looks clean after 36 hours. Needs the flag enabled fleet-wide before Thursday's release train. Nothing else outstanding. Current auth service settings on the canary are listed below.

config for yahof-tajop:
zorath:
  pin: 7493
  metrics_host: metrics.zorath.tolvaqsys.internal
  tenant: praiel
  seal: seal_fd9cd4f1

- [ ] Turnstile upgrade: the old barriers in the Fennick Building lobby are out of service this week while the new Gatewright units are fitted. Direct all staff to the side gate by the facilities desk and log each entry manually. The side gate releases with the temporary code noted below.

turnstile pass: bdg-YEOZLM-79341408

Checklist item 7: user-module split. Confirm Hollowfen monolith no longer serves /users routes; traffic must hit the new Wrenstack service. Verify dual-write to both user stores is disabled and the legacy table is read-only. Run the contract tests against Wrenstack, then smoke-test login, signup, and profile edit. Do not proceed to item 8 until all pass. Record the passing build identifier below this line.

trace token, bawep-fahof: htk6_262092